DEPARTMENT: Software Engineering - Public Sector-Law & Justice
REPORTS TO: Software Engineering Manager
JOB LOCATION: Remote - U.S. based
TRAVEL: 10%
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:
Follow the organization's technology architecture vision, strategy, and roadmap in alignment with business objectives
Serve as a technical contributor for one or more products
Apply architectural and development principles, patterns, and decision frameworks as part of a team
Communicate delivered solutions clearly and persuasively to audiences ranging from engineers to product owners
Deliver enterprise-scale software solutions that are secure, scalable, resilient, and cost-effective
Adopt and extend infrastructure-as-code from reference implementations
Conduct technical reviews of existing systems, identifying optimization opportunities, technical debt, and modernization priorities
Participate in hands-on development, providing technical recommendations and delivering value as part of an engineering team
Identify opportunities for automation, standardization, and simplification that reduce complexity and increase velocity
Apply coding standards and techniques to build clean, efficient, maintainable, scalable software
Actively participate in code reviews and collaborate with team members to refine system designs and resolve issues
Manage execution of deliverables accurately through the software development life cycle, escalating issues or impediments as needed
Participate in working sessions to demonstrate incremental changes and evaluate readiness for delivery
Collaborate with Product Team by providing technical insight for refinement and planning
Consult with Quality Engineers in resolution of observations and defects
Build and maintain automated tests, including unit and integration tests, to ensure that written code performs as intended
Monitor and support software to meet service-level agreements (SLAs)
Troubleshoot and debug issues across full application stack, with guidance from senior team members
Stay informed about relevant technologies through independent research and share insights with the team
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:
Education and Experience
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Engineering, or related discipline; or equivalent demonstrated experience
2+ years of progressive experience in software engineering, or related technology roles
Proven track record developing production-grade software in enterprise environments
History of contributing to software delivery initiatives from concept through delivery, including minor changes, product modernization, and greenfield projects
Strong verbal and written communication skills with demonstrated ability to explain technical concepts clearly to both technical and non-technical stakeholders
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, able to navigate ambiguity, capable of diagnosing complex issues, and developing effective solutions aligned with short and long-term objectives
Track record of translating business objectives into effective technical solutions
Ability to drive initiatives independently while collaborating effectively
Understanding of Agile software methodologies (e.g., Scrum)
Technical Expertise
Proficient in .NET development, with hands-on experience in C#, NET, and Microsoft SQL Server
Professional experience in the Microsoft .NET ecosystem (e.g., .NET Framework, .NET Core)
Working knowledge of software engineering and architecture patterns and principals, with solid understanding of CLEAN architecture principals
Working experience with relational databases, including building and optimizing databases and queries
Understanding of secure computing principals, compliance frameworks (SOC2, PCI-DSS, HIPAA), industry best practices, and infrastructure components such as servers, storage systems, networks, and cloud technologies
Understanding of modern infrastructure technologies including containerization (Docker, Kubernetes), serverless architectures, and microservices patterns
Working experience with DevOps tooling (Git, CI/CD, Config, Observability), containerization, and infrastructure-as-code languages (e.g. Terraform, HCL)
Experience building modern, responsive web applications
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:
Experience supporting enterprise applications in a Production environment
Experience in the Court domain
Experience with modern front-end web frameworks (Blazor, Angular, )
Experience with database architecture and administration across relational and NoSQL platforms
Working knowledge of cloud architecture patterns and services in AWS and/or Azure, with an understanding of Well-Architected Framework principles
Working knowledge of infrastructure-as-code tools and practices (Terraform, CloudFormation, ARM templates, etc.) with experience applying IaC standards in software delivery
Experience with architecting software for AI workloads, understanding of Agentic AI architectures, orchestration patterns, and infrastructure needs
Knowledge of responsible AI practices, governance frameworks, and security considerations
Knowledge of the Atlassian suite (e.g., Jira, Confluence, Bitbucket, )
